A RetroSearch Logo

Home - News ( United States | United Kingdom | Italy | Germany ) - Football scores

Search Query:

Showing content from https://github.com/AdguardTeam/AdGuardVPNCLI below:

AdguardTeam/AdGuardVPNCLI: AdGuard VPN command-line version

Fast, flexible and reliable VPN solution for command-line enthusiasts

Your online safety and anonymity guaranteed by a trusted developer.

Website | Reddit | Twitter | Telegram

AdGuard VPN CLI provides a command-line interface for managing VPN connection.

To install the latest version of AdGuard VPN CLI, run the following command:

Release channel:

curl -fsSL https://raw.githubusercontent.com/AdguardTeam/AdGuardVPNCLI/HEAD/scripts/release/install.sh | sh -s -- -v

Beta channel:

curl -fsSL https://raw.githubusercontent.com/AdguardTeam/AdGuardVPNCLI/HEAD/scripts/beta/install.sh | sh -s -- -v

Nightly channel:

curl -fsSL https://raw.githubusercontent.com/AdguardTeam/AdGuardVPNCLI/HEAD/scripts/nightly/install.sh | sh -s -- -v

Inside an archive file there's a small file with .sig extension which contains the signature data. In a hypothetic situation when the binary file inside an archive is replaced by someone, you'll know that it isn't an official release from AdGuard.

To verify the signature, you need to have the gpg tool installed.

First, import the AdGuard public key:

gpg --keyserver 'keys.openpgp.org' --recv-key '28645AC9776EC4C00BCE2AFC0FE641E7235E2EC6'

Then, verify the signature:

gpg --verify /opt/adguardvpn_cli/adguardvpn-cli.sig 

If you use custom installation path, replace /opt/adguardvpn_cli/adguardvpn-cli.sig with the path to the signature file. It should be in the same directory as the binary file.

You'll see something like this:

gpg: assuming signed data in 'adguardvpn-cli'
gpg: Signature made Wed Feb 28 19:24:43 2024 +08
gpg:                using RSA key 28645AC9776EC4C00BCE2AFC0FE641E7235E2EC6
gpg:                issuer "devteam@adguard.com"
gpg: Good signature from "AdGuard <devteam@adguard.com>" [ultimate]

Check the following:

There may also be the following warning:

gpg: WARNING: The key's User ID is not certified with a trusted signature!
gpg:          There is no indication that the signature belongs to the owner.
Primary key fingerprint: 2864 5AC9 776E C4C0 0BCE  2AFC 0FE6 41E7 235E 2EC6

Run adguardvpn-cli [command] to use the VPN service. Below are the available commands and their options:

Each subcommand has its own set of options. Run adguardvpn-cli [command] --help to see the list of available options.

Log in to the VPN service.

Log out from the VPN service.

List all available VPN locations.

Connect to the VPN service.

Stop the VPN service.

Display the current status of the VPN service.

Get license information.

Configure the VPN service with the following subcommands:

Check for updates to the VPN service.

Export logs to a zip file.

Install the latest version if available.

Control site exclusions with the following subcommands:


RetroSearch is an open source project built by @garambo | Open a GitHub Issue

Search and Browse the WWW like it's 1997 | Search results from DuckDuckGo

HTML: 3.2 | Encoding: UTF-8 | Version: 0.7.4